Funnel builder software helps businesses design and deploy multi-step marketing and sales funnels without requiring extensive coding knowledge. These tools typically allow users to create sequences of pages — such as landing pages, opt-in forms, order pages, upsell screens, and confirmation pages — that guide a visitor through a defined conversion path. Popular examples include ClickFunnels, Leadpages, and Kartra, each offering drag-and-drop editors and pre-built templates to speed up the building process.
The primary users of funnel builders are digital marketers, e-commerce businesses, course creators, and entrepreneurs who need to capture leads or sell products online. Rather than piecing together separate tools for each stage of the customer journey, funnel builders consolidate page creation, email follow-up sequences, payment processing, and basic analytics into a single workflow. This makes it easier to track where visitors drop off and which steps in the funnel are performing well.
Integration capabilities are a significant factor when evaluating these tools, since most businesses connect their funnels to CRM platforms, email marketing services, or payment gateways like Stripe and PayPal. Some funnel builders are designed for broad use cases, while others focus on specific niches such as webinar registration, lead generation for agencies, or high-ticket sales processes. Pricing models vary widely — from monthly subscriptions to lifetime deals — so the right choice depends on the volume of funnels needed, the level of customization required, and how tightly the tool needs to integrate with an existing marketing stack.
